Order Form For Christmas Gifts Bought Of Jack Daniel's Old Time Distillery By S.W. Fordyce For Friends, 1913 December 17
Holidays and celebrations
Order form shows that S.W. Fordyce of St. Louis, Missouri, purchased 4 quarts of one year old whiskey for 15 friends, including doctors, judges, colonels, generals, and a congressman. Names include Dr. J. A. Fordyce, General Leonard Wood, General Alishire, James A. Reed, Colonel John Parker, Colonel E. W. Rector, Judge James Phillips, Congressman Holmes, Judge Sanborn, J.F. Lower, J.A. Adson, E.J. Pearson, John Closner, J.B. Fordyce, and Dr. Vaughan.
Letter To S.W. Fordyce From Lem Motlow Regarding Christmas Packages Of Jack Daniels's Whiskey, 1913 December 12
Holidays and celebrations
Letter on Jack Daniel's Old Time Distillery letterhead thanking S.W. Fordyce for his order. Letter notes that Christmas packages would reach Fordyce's friends before Christmas.
John Rosslott V. Greene And Lawrence Drainage District
John Rosslott V. Greene And Lawrence Drainage District
Farming in Arkansas
John A. Rosslott owned land in Lawrence County that was assessed for taxes in 1912. He disputed the amount assessed and the court issued a decree for the new amount that Rosslott owed to the Drainage District. However, there was an error in the court's decree. In 1913, Rosslott filed this petition for an order of "nunc pro tunc" which is a Latin legal term that means "now for then" and would amend the previous court decree to include an additional tract of land that was missed.
